Elderslie High School

Wednesday 25th March 2015

Elderslie High School students have been practising and playing bowls this term and finished with a pairs competition which was completed today.

1st Semi Final – Was won by Blake Wales & Jamie Kynaston over Joel Robertson & Mitchell Coe in a very tight match 5-4.

2nd Semi Final – Was won by Maddie Ripol & Bridget McDonald over Sana Tariq & Tayla Roberts in another very hard fought match 5-3.

Final – Blake Wales & Jamie Kynaston were too strong for Maddie Ripol & Bridget McDonald and were convincing winners.

Elderslie-High-School-01     Elderslie-High-School-02

For beginner bowlers the standard was excellent & I wish to congratulate all participants.

Metro Shield

metroshield

A number of STDBA Juniors were asked to play for Zone 13 in the Metro Shield held at the Fairymeadow Bowling Club, Sunday 8th March with Sam Dukes representing the Camden Club. Sam played 2 games of 3 and his rink won on both occasions. The standard of play was very high with Zone 16 winning the Shield for the third year in a row.
